Essential Guidelines for Reliable Wiring Systems

An important concept in electrical installation is Electrical wiring, which refers to the network of conductors and components used to distribute electricity within a structure. Proper wiring design ensures efficient power delivery while reducing safety risks.

Safe electrical wiring practices include using properly rated cables, installing secure connections, maintaining correct grounding, and avoiding circuit overloads. Grounding systems are especially important because they provide a safe path for excess electrical current during faults.

Electricians also inspect wiring insulation to ensure protection against moisture, heat, and physical damage. Damaged insulation can increase the risk of electrical shocks and short circuits, making regular inspections an important part of electrical maintenance.

Modern buildings often require specialized wiring systems for smart technology, communication equipment, security devices, and energy management solutions. Professional installation helps integrate these systems without affecting overall electrical safety.

Proper labeling of electrical circuits is another valuable practice. Clearly identified breakers and wiring connections make future maintenance easier and reduce confusion during repairs or upgrades.

Microsoft SharePoint Vulnerabilities and How to Mitigate ThemMicrosoft SharePoint Vulnerabilities and How to Mitigate Them

Microsoft SharePoint vulnerabilities can expose enterprises to data breaches, operational disruption, and reputational damage. As a widely used collaboration platform, SharePoint handles sensitive documents and business-critical information. Identifying and mitigating vulnerabilities is essential for protecting enterprise environments.

Common vulnerabilities include remote code execution flaws, authentication bypass issues, and insecure API integrations. Attackers exploit these weaknesses to access internal documents, manipulate data, or deploy malicious payloads. Organizations that delay patch management or overlook configuration best practices face increased risk of compromise.

A recent study highlights that unpatched enterprise applications remain one of the primary entry points for cyberattacks. SharePoint environments require proactive patch management, routine security assessments, and penetration testing to identify weaknesses before attackers can exploit them.

Mitigation Strategies for SharePoint Vulnerabilities

Effective mitigation begins with timely patch deployment and system updates. Organizations should also implement web application firewalls (WAFs), restrict public-facing access, and conduct regular vulnerability scans. Monitoring logs and alerting on suspicious activity further strengthens detection capabilities.
